STORY

La Dimora Selections takes its name from the Italian phrase La Dimora, which translates to The Home. An exclusive and timeless selection of handcrafted luxury home décor objects meticulously homegrown in contemporary India.

Our every homeware object is a symphony of exquisite design carved for modern luxury living via a fusion of in-house local artisanal talent, manufacturing capabilities and global inspiration - embodying our commitment to celebrate the creative expressions of our master artisans, firmly rooted in Indian origins.
